Dell EMC Unity: Beheben von Netzwerkverbindungsproblemen wie Ping-Fehlern (von KundInnen korrigierbar)
Summary: 1. Unity-IP kann nicht gepingt werden. 2. Ping funktioniert nur in eine Richtung, schlägt aber in der anderen fehl. 3. Ping funktioniert nur im selben Subnetz.
This article applies to
This article does not apply to
This article is not tied to any specific product.
Not all product versions are identified in this article.
Instructions
Wenn EndnutzerInnen ein Problem mit der Netzwerkverbindung melden, führen Sie einige Tests durch, um die Ursache anhand verschiedener Szenarien einzugrenzen.
service@(keine) SPB:~> UEMCLI /net/la show
root@spa:/cores/service>uemcli /net/if -id if_40 show |egrep "ID|VLAN"
1:ID= if_40
VLAN ID= 12
root@spa:/cores/service>uemcli -u admin -p P@ssw0rd /net/if -id if_40 set -vlanId 123
Dies wird in der Regel durch eine falsche Routingtabelle verursacht. Führen Sie die IP-Regelliste und die IP-Routenliste aus, um die Einstellungen anzuzeigen. Beispiel:
root@spa:/cores/service>IP-Regelliste
0: Aus allen lokalen
Lookups32735: von 138.138.138.138 Suche 47
32736: Von allen FWMARK 0x800e Lookups 45
32738: ab 10.32.106.115 Nachschlagevorgang 42
Wenn ein Problem auftritt, aktualisieren Sie die Routingtabelle über die Unisphere-GUI oder uemcli. Das Hinzufügen der IP-Route kann vorübergehend funktionieren, aber die Aktualisierung wird beim nächsten Neustart gelöscht. Im Folgenden finden Sie ein Beispiel:
root@spb:/cores/service>IP route add default via 172.23.24.254 src 172.23.24.34 Tabelle 12
Szenario 3: Der Host und das Gateway können die Unity-IP pingen, aber Unity IP kann sie nicht pingen. Dies bedeutet in der Regel, dass IP Reflect aktiviert ist, aber die VLAN-ID oder Routingtabelle falsch ist. Beispiel:
IP Reflect speichert die Quell- und Ziel-MAC-Adressen und die VLAN-ID der eingehenden Pakete und sendet dann Pakete von derselben NIC mit den gespeicherten Informationen zurück. Bei einem solchen Mechanismus werden die Routingtabelle und die VLAN-Einstellung beim Antworten auf Pakete nicht verwendet. Aus diesem Grund können Gateway und Host Unity-IP auch dann anpingen, wenn die VLAN-Einstellung oder die Routingtabelle falsch ist.
Wenn der Ping von der Unity-IP zum Gateway oder Host erfolgt, wird die falsche Routingtabelle oder VLAN-Einstellung verwendet, sodass der Ping fehlschlägt.
Anmerkung: Informationen zum Überprüfen des VLAN finden Sie in Szenario 1, Punkt 4. Informationen zum Überprüfen der Routingtabelle finden Sie in Szenario 2.
Wenn alle Einstellungen auf Unity und dem Switchport in Ordnung sind, das Verbindungsproblem jedoch weiterhin besteht, erfassen Sie beim Ping eine Netzwerkablaufverfolgung und bitten Sie GNS um Hilfe. Beispiel:
- Pingen Sie die Unity-IP von einem Host, der den Zugriff verloren hat.
- Pingen Sie die Unity-IP vom Gateway aus an.
- Pingen Sie das Gateway oder den Host über die Unity-IP mit /net/util/ping -srcIf <value> -addr <value> an. Beispiel:
uemcli /net/util ping -srcIf if_8 -addr 172.23.24.254
Hinweis: Um den Wert von srclf aufzulisten, überprüfen Sie die Ausgabe von uemcli /net/if show .
Szenario 1: Die Unity-IP kann nicht in beide Richtungen mit dem Gateway oder Host kommunizieren.
1. Überprüfen Sie den Status des physischen Ports. Beispiel:
root@(keine) SPA:~> UEMCLI /net/port -ID spa_iom_0_eth0 show -detail
1: ID = spa_iom_0_eth0
Rolle = Front-end
SP = Spa
Unterstützte Typen = Datei, Net, iSCSI
MTU-Größe = 9000
Geschwindigkeit =
Integritätsstatus = Geringfügiger Fehler (15)
Integritätsdetails = "Der Port hat die Kommunikation mit dem Netzwerk verloren.
Betriebsstatus = OK (0x2), Link unterbrochen (0x8011)
1: ID = spa_iom_0_eth0
Rolle = Front-end
SP = Spa
Unterstützte Typen = Datei, Net, iSCSI
MTU-Größe = 9000
Geschwindigkeit =
Integritätsstatus = Geringfügiger Fehler (15)
Integritätsdetails = "Der Port hat die Kommunikation mit dem Netzwerk verloren.
Betriebsstatus = OK (0x2), Link unterbrochen (0x8011)
Dies führt in der Regel zu einem Problem mit der Verkabelung. Die physische Verbindung muss vor Ort überprüft werden.
Anmerkung: Führen Sie "uemcli /net/if show" aus, um die Port-ID der problematischen IP-Adresse abzurufen.
2. Überprüfen Sie für den Bündelungsport (Linkzusammenfassung) auch den Integritätsstatus auf Bündelungsebene. Beispiel:
Anmerkung: Führen Sie "uemcli /net/if show" aus, um die Port-ID der problematischen IP-Adresse abzurufen.
service@(keine) SPB:~> UEMCLI /net/la show
1: ID = spa_la_0_1
SP =
Ports = spa_iom_0_eth1, spa_iom_0_eth0
MTU-Größe = 9000
Integritätsstatus = Geringfügiger Fehler (15)
SP =
Ports = spa_iom_0_eth1, spa_iom_0_eth0
MTU-Größe = 9000
Integritätsstatus = Geringfügiger Fehler (15)
Probleme mit der Linkzusammenfassung werden in der Regel durch eine falsche Konfiguration auf Switchports verursacht. Stellen Sie sicher, dass alle Ports derselben Kanalgruppe mit aktivem Modus hinzugefügt wurden. Beispiel:
(config-if)# int fa 0/1
(config-if)# channel-group 1 mode active
(config-if)# int fa 0/2
(config-if)# channel-group 1 mode active
3. Dieses Problem kann auch durch eine falsche VLAN-Einstellung verursacht werden. Anzeigen und Aktualisieren der vlanId mit uemcli /net/if . Beispiel:
(config-if)# int fa 0/1
(config-if)# channel-group 1 mode active
(config-if)# int fa 0/2
(config-if)# channel-group 1 mode active
root@spa:/cores/service>uemcli /net/if -id if_40 show |egrep "ID|VLAN"
1:ID= if_40
VLAN ID= 12
root@spa:/cores/service>uemcli -u admin -p P@ssw0rd /net/if -id if_40 set -vlanId 123
Hinweis: Um das VLAN-Tag nicht zu setzen, verwenden Sie leere Anführungszeichen, da es keine Null akzeptiert. Beispiel:
root@spa:/cores/service>uemcli -u admin -p P@ssw0rd /net/if -id if_40 set -vlanId ""
Szenario 2: Die Unity-IP kann nur mit dem Gateway und den Hosts in einigen Subnetzen kommunizieren, in anderen jedoch nicht.
root@spa:/cores/service>uemcli -u admin -p P@ssw0rd /net/if -id if_40 set -vlanId ""
Dies wird in der Regel durch eine falsche Routingtabelle verursacht. Führen Sie die IP-Regelliste und die IP-Routenliste aus, um die Einstellungen anzuzeigen. Beispiel:
root@spa:/cores/service>IP-Regelliste
0: Aus allen lokalen
Lookups32735: von 138.138.138.138 Suche 47
32736: Von allen FWMARK 0x800e Lookups 45
32738: ab 10.32.106.115 Nachschlagevorgang 42
root@spa:/cores/service>IP route list table 42
default via 10.32.106.1 dev mgmt_vdev proto static src 10.32.106.115
10.32.106.0/24 dev mgmt_vdev proto static src 10.32.106.115
default via 10.32.106.1 dev mgmt_vdev proto static src 10.32.106.115
10.32.106.0/24 dev mgmt_vdev proto static src 10.32.106.115
Wenn ein Problem auftritt, aktualisieren Sie die Routingtabelle über die Unisphere-GUI oder uemcli. Das Hinzufügen der IP-Route kann vorübergehend funktionieren, aber die Aktualisierung wird beim nächsten Neustart gelöscht. Im Folgenden finden Sie ein Beispiel:
root@spb:/cores/service>IP route add default via 172.23.24.254 src 172.23.24.34 Tabelle 12
Szenario 3: Der Host und das Gateway können die Unity-IP pingen, aber Unity IP kann sie nicht pingen. Dies bedeutet in der Regel, dass IP Reflect aktiviert ist, aber die VLAN-ID oder Routingtabelle falsch ist. Beispiel:
service@(keine) spb:~> uemcli /net/nas/server -id nas_101 show -detail |grep Reflect
Paket Reflect Aktiviert = Ja
Paket Reflect Aktiviert = Ja
IP Reflect speichert die Quell- und Ziel-MAC-Adressen und die VLAN-ID der eingehenden Pakete und sendet dann Pakete von derselben NIC mit den gespeicherten Informationen zurück. Bei einem solchen Mechanismus werden die Routingtabelle und die VLAN-Einstellung beim Antworten auf Pakete nicht verwendet. Aus diesem Grund können Gateway und Host Unity-IP auch dann anpingen, wenn die VLAN-Einstellung oder die Routingtabelle falsch ist.
Wenn der Ping von der Unity-IP zum Gateway oder Host erfolgt, wird die falsche Routingtabelle oder VLAN-Einstellung verwendet, sodass der Ping fehlschlägt.
Anmerkung: Informationen zum Überprüfen des VLAN finden Sie in Szenario 1, Punkt 4. Informationen zum Überprüfen der Routingtabelle finden Sie in Szenario 2.
Wenn alle Einstellungen auf Unity und dem Switchport in Ordnung sind, das Verbindungsproblem jedoch weiterhin besteht, erfassen Sie beim Ping eine Netzwerkablaufverfolgung und bitten Sie GNS um Hilfe. Beispiel:
root@spa:/cores/service>tcpdump -i eth3 -s 0 -w /home/service/connect_problem.cap
Affected Products
Dell EMC Unity FamilyProducts
Dell EMC Unity FamilyArticle Properties
Article Number: 000018959
Article Type: How To
Last Modified: 08 Oct 2024
Version: 3
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.